Oil film shape prediction of hydrostatic thrust bearing under the condition of high speed and heavy load
TL;DR: In this paper, the shape of gap oil film was predicted by solving the deformation of the friction pairs in hydrostatic bearing by using the computation of hydrodynamics, elasticity theory, finite element method and fluid-thermal-mechanical coupled method.

Influence of recess shape on comprehensive lubrication performance of high speed and heavy load hydrostatic thrust bearing
TL;DR: In this article, the authors describe a theoretical and experimental research concerning influence of recess shape on comprehensive lubrication performance of high speed and heavy load hydrostatic thrust bearing with a constant flow.
